11 maturity matching approach
фин. метод согласования сроков* (стратегия финансирования, предполагающая, что оборотные активы должны финансироваться за счет краткосрочных займов, а активы долгосрочного использования — за счет долгосрочных)Syn:See:Англо-русский экономический словарь > maturity matching approach
